What are the Four Dimensions of Relational Work?
The four dimensions of Relational Work were identified by Timothy Butler, Director of Career Development Programs at Harvard Business School, and James Waldroop, a founding principal of the consulting firm Peregrine Partners. According to Butler and Waldroop, interpersonal common sense is critical in almost any area of business.
The Four Dimensions of Relational Work are:
- Influence.
- Interpersonal facilitation.
- Relational creativity.
- Team leadership.
